Don Quixote in England by Henry Fielding (1707 - 1754)

"The Audience, I believe, are all acquainted with the Character of Don Quixote and Sancho. I have brought them over into England, and introduced them at an Inn in the Country, where, I believe, no one will be surpris'd that the Knight finds several People as mad as himself." - Summary by AuthorCast list:Don Quixote: ToddHWSancho: Alan MapstoneSir Thomas Loveland: Ron AltmanSquire Badger: Adrian StephensScut, his Huntsman: Joanna Michal HoytFairlove: Larry WilsonMayor: Greg GiordanoRetail: Sandra SchmitGuzzle: Mike ManolakesJohn: Jaime KurzwegBrief, a Lawyer: panelbeatervaDr. Drench, a Physician: HelloCentralMr. Sneak: Kerry AdamsDorothea: Krista ZaleskiJezebel: Jenn BrodaMrs. Guzzle: SoniaMrs. Sneak: Lynette CaulkinsManager: rssmith121999Coachman: Sandra SchmitDrawer: Sandra SchmitCook: rssmith121999Author: Joanna Michal HoytPlayer: Alan MapstoneStage Directions: Wayne CookeEditing: ToddHW
